Copywriting is the art and science of delivering written content strategically designed to advertise, build brand awareness, and ultimately persuade a target audience to take a specific action. Whether you want a user to subscribe to a newsletter, download an ebook, or complete a purchase, your copy acts as the silent salesman of your digital marketing strategy.
In the digital landscape, high-converting copywriting is no longer just about stringing fancy words together. It is about understanding human psychology, matching search intent, and adapting to the changing ways we consume media online. If you want to scale conversions on your website, mastering the fundamentals of modern copywriting is essential.
Core Strategies for High-Converting Copy
Great copywriters don’t start by writing; they start by analyzing. If your messaging feels flat, refocus your copywriting process using these four foundational pillars:
1. Master the Product Inside and Out
You cannot write convincingly about a product you do not thoroughly understand. Dive deep into its core mechanics. What problem does it solve? What are its limitations? If you don’t know the exact mechanism behind how your product delivers results, your readers will sense the superficiality instantly.
2. Know Your Audience’s Deepest Pain Points
Generic copy is invisible. Before writing a single word, map out your ideal customer avatar.
- What keeps them awake at night?
- What minor frustrations do they face daily?
- What specific industry jargon do they use?
Align your tone and vocabulary directly with their natural speech patterns to build instant rapport.
3. Craft Captivating Headlines
Your headline is the single most important element on your page. If it fails to capture attention within three seconds, the rest of your copy remains unread. Use proven frameworks like curiosity hooks, direct benefit promises, or urgent problem-solving statements to compel readers to scroll down.
4. Translate Features Into Emotional Benefits
Customers do not buy product features; they buy the positive outcomes those features create.
- Feature: A VPN that uses hardware-isolated secure enclaves.
- Benefit: Absolute peace of mind knowing your personal browsing history is mathematically protected from prying eyes.
Always connect the technical “what” of your offer to the emotional “why” of the buyer’s desires.
The Modern Copywriting Landscape: Key Trends to Watch
The industry is undergoing rapid changes. If you are still relying on legacy formulas, your content will quickly lose ground. Keep these evergreen trends in mind:
- The Rise of Conversational Tone: Consumers expect a direct, human-to-human approach. Stiff, overly corporate language is being phased out in favor of casual, friendly, and highly personalized messaging that addresses the reader directly using “you” and “your.”
- Countering AI Satiation with Deep Credibility: As the web becomes flooded with low-grade, fully automated AI copy, readers are developing “hype-fatigue.” Modern copywriting must stand out by producing highly authentic, experiential content. This means writing simpler, more realistic claims, using real-world case studies, and backing statements up with verifiable data.
- Micro-Copy for Mobile-First Audiences: With the vast majority of web traffic originating on mobile devices, long walls of text are conversion killers. Highly effective copywriting relies on concise, punchy micro-copy, clear line breaks, bullet lists, and highly visible Call-to-Action (CTA) buttons.
